
Organic Lapsang Souchong (Loose-Leaf)
Smoked over a pinewood fire, this black tea has character like no other. During China’s Qing Dynasty, a passing army delayed the annual tea drying in the Wuyi Mountains. To speed things up, farmers dried the leaves over an open fire. Thus was created the tea’s smoky, robust flavour and unique personality.
